Why did the islamic community falter when european nations started trading by sea

Islamic community falter when European nations started trading by sea because Islam faced huge loss in trade.

<u>Explanation:</u>

Islam mostly traded through the Mediterranean sea and the Indian ocean which helped it to become very powerful and established but when European countries started trading through the same route, there was a huge loss in the business and trade of Islam leading to the negative impact on it's economy where Europe started taking over the trade and started colonizing a lot of countries in the east therefore spreading it's trade and expanding business.

What rights did the black codes extend?
vfiekz [6]

Answer:

The Black Codes were laws that were introduced in the Southern States restricting the freedom of black people (freedmen) and the right to own property, conduct business, buy and lease land, and move freely through public spaces such as Southern towns.
